In addition to more vacation time, some hotels accommodate secure, long-term parking. Royal Caribbean christened its new, $125 million Galveston cruise terminal called Pier 10 in November 2022. This new terminal can accommodate the largest vessels from its Oasis Class to its new Icon Class. The cruise line currently has a fleet of three ships sailing from Galveston including Allure of the Seas. In 2023, the 5,374-passenger Carnival Jubilee will launch and make its debut setting sail from Galveston as its homeport.

The requirement for a passport on a cruise is dictated by where your sailing begins and ends. If your cruise departs and arrives round trip from Galveston, that means it is considered a “closed loop” sailing within the U.S. Therefore, you would not need a passport; U.S. citizens just need a U.S. From its resort-style beaches to its historic neighborhood streets, Galveston has the added benefit of being a destination with or without its cruise facilities. Galveston, Texas, offers a relatively wide range of choices for cruise ships and itineraries. Five different cruise lines sail four- to 11-night voyages that visit such Western Caribbean ports as Mexico, Belize, Honduras, Jamaica and the Cayman Islands.
